Cost of Living Calculator - Colorado Springs, Colorado vs Mount Pleasant, South Carolina


The cost of living in Mount Pleasant, South Carolina is 18.8% more expensive than Colorado Springs, Colorado.

You would need a salary of $71,302 in Mount Pleasant, South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Colorado Springs, Colorado.
